Product Name

Afghanistan Saffron / Afghan Zafran

Types Available

Negin (all-red, premium), Sargol (all-red, standard), Pushal (red with yellow style), Dasteh (whole strands)

Origin

Afghanistan (Herat Province — premium growing region)

Color Strength (Crocin)

250–270+ (ISO 3632 Category I)

Aroma (Safranal)

35–45+

Packaging

100gr / 250gr / 500gr / 1kg vacuum-sealed tins, airtight glass jars, custom retail packaging

Shelf Life

24–36 months in cool, dark, dry storage
